About Markowice

What are the main landmarks in Markowice?

Three entries stand on the record, and two of them are views. The panorama of Markowice takes in the district itself, while the Platforma widokowa w Oborze is a built vantage at Obora, put up so the ground can be looked over rather than crossed. Saint Hedwig church in Racibórz is the third.

It is the one piece of architecture the district has to show, and the only entry of the three that stands rather than looks out.

Where is Markowice?

Markowice is one of the districts of Racibórz, ground open enough that both a panorama and a viewing platform at Obora are recorded within it.
